Comprehending Red Wigglers
Red wigglers, clinically called Eisenia fetida, are a species of earthworm renowned for their function in lasting horticulture and composting techniques - red wigglers. These worms thrive in disintegrating natural matter, making them particularly efficient in transforming cooking area scraps and yard waste into nutrient-rich compost. Unlike conventional earthworms, red wigglers have a higher resistance for differing dampness degrees and can prosper in environments with abundant organic material
(red wigglers for sale near me)Characteristically, red wigglers are smaller sized than their earthworm equivalents, typically gauging in between 3 to 4 inches in length. They have a reddish-brown coloration and have a fractional body structure that assists in their burrowing and feeding activities. These microorganisms are hermaphroditic, implying each individual possesses both male and women reproductive organs, which enables effective population growth under optimal problems.
The habitat choices of red wigglers consist of moist, dark atmospheres abundant in organic web content, such as compost containers or worm farms. Their environmental duty prolongs past composting; they are essential in freshening the soil and assisting in nutrient cycling, which inevitably adds to much healthier garden environments. red wigglers. Understanding the biology and habits of red wigglers is essential for those seeking to apply effective vermicomposting in sustainable horticulture

How to Beginning Vermicomposting
Beginning your own vermicomposting system can be a rewarding undertaking that improves your sustainable horticulture methods. To begin, pick an ideal container, such as a plastic container or wooden box, with excellent drain and ventilation. The dimension will rely on the quantity of kitchen scraps you create; a container of 10-14 gallons usually suffices for a house.
Next, prepare the bedding product. Shredded newspaper, cardboard, and coconut coir are exceptional options, giving a comfortable habitat for the red wigglers. Go for a bedding deepness of about 4-6 inches, which need to be moist yet not soggy.
As soon as the bedding is developed, introduce your worms. Red wigglers (Eisenia fetida) are one of the most suitable for composting. Begin with approximately one extra pound of worms for every 2-3 pounds of cooking area scraps weekly.
Begin adding kitchen area waste, preventing meat, dairy, and oily foods, as these can draw in insects and develop odors. Consistently keep track of the container's moisture levels and temperature level, guaranteeing it remains within the suitable array for worm activity. With these preliminary actions, you'll be well on your way to producing nutrient-rich garden compost for your yard.
Maintaining a Healthy And Balanced Worm Bin
A growing worm container requires consistent care and focus to keep an optimum atmosphere for the red wigglers. Trick factors to keep an eye on consist of dampness levels, temperature, and food supply. Preserving a wetness degree akin to a wrung-out sponge is critical; too much water can result in anaerobic conditions, while inadequate can dehydrate the worms.
Temperature level is additionally essential, as red wigglers thrive in a series of 55 to 77 degrees Fahrenheit. Extreme temperature levels can worry the worms, possibly bring about death. Therefore, placing the bin in a climate-controlled location or making use of insulating materials can help regulate temperature fluctuations.

Finally, aeration is crucial. On a regular basis turning the bed linens and utilizing a fork or shovel can avoid compaction and advertise air flow, guaranteeing a healthy and balanced, successful environment for the red wigglers. By sticking to these practices, garden enthusiasts can maintain an effective worm bin that sustains sustainable horticulture efforts.
